ZMC Group Expands Recall of Light-Up Children’s Toys
Serious Injury or Death from Battery Ingestion.
CPSC recall #26766 · announced Sep 10, 2026 · verified Sep 11, 2026




How to identify the recalled product
| Product | Light-Up Children’s Toys |
| Category | Toys |
| Units recalled | About 245,124 (ZMC Group previously recalled 124,560 battery-operated light up toys on May 07, 2026, which are included in the total of 245,124) |
The recall
This recall expansion involves ZMC Group battery-operated light-up toys including a Mexican flag theme foam stick, a Unicorn headband, assorted colors and transparent jelly rings and heart shaped balloon flowers.
Reported incidents
None reported.
What consumers should do now
Stop using the recalled product immediately. Contact the company for the announced remedy. Do not resell or donate recalled products — it is illegal under federal law.
